At Larne’s Craigyhill bonfire site, organizers have posted a “No fly tipping” sign with CCTV warnings — ironic since fly tipping is illegal and councils are supposed to enforce it. Thousands of suspected stolen pallets, often from rental companies like Chep, still head to the bonfires despite police efforts. The real question: who’s monitoring the cameras, and how is the data being used? The situation remains unresolved as authorities grapple with a tangled web of theft, enforcement, and public safety.
